The people of Pakistan are now facing the greatest humanitarian crisis in their history. The devastating floods which began in July, are now affecting 20 million people which is more than the Kashmir earthquake, Boxing day tsunami in Sri Lanka and Haiti earthquake combined. Out of this, 9 million are displaced children – that’s more than the entire population of Greater London. |
Our Build A Village appeal aims to rebuild the lives of those affected and give back to people their hopes, dignities and futures. All proceeds from the audio book will go directly towards the Build a Village Appeal in support of the flood victims in Pakistan. |

The Real Deal is the incredible story of James Caan's remarkable life. From his childhood as a Pakistani immigrant in Brick Lane in the 1960s and his decision not to go into the family business, to the phenomenal success of his first company, this book traces James's journey to both financial and personal maturity. It deals with his disappointment upon realising his goals too early, and offers a frank account of what success at 30 really means. The Real Deal brings us bang up to the present day, |
including the truth about his role on Dragons' Den, what his charity work in Lahore, Kashmir, and Kosovo means to him, and how he has come to completely re-evaluate the true value of money. This rag-trade-to-riches story is an intimate account of an exceptional journey. It is a searingly honest exploration of James's path to success and a source of inspiration for anyone looking to emulate his extraordinary business skills |
